To ensure your system stays protected, keeping your antivirus definitions up to date is non-negotiable. KB915597 is the standard Microsoft identification for Security Intelligence Updates (formerly known as Definition Updates) for Microsoft Defender Antivirus.

If you see this update failing with Error 80070643, it usually means your .NET Framework needs a quick repair. Otherwise, let it run—it's a small download that provides big peace of mind.

Windows Defender, formerly known as Microsoft Security Essentials, is a free antivirus and anti-malware program developed by Microsoft. It provides real-time protection against various types of malware, including viruses, spyware, and other malicious software. Windows Defender is designed to work seamlessly with the Windows operating system, providing an additional layer of security to safeguard your personal data and system files. Error: 0x80070652

This means another installation is already in progress. Reboot your machine and try the manual mpam-fe.exe again as the first thing after login.
